Kariskarnuten
Kariskarnuten is a peak in Bjørnafjorden, Western Norway and has an elevation of 220 metres. Kariskarnuten is situated nearby to the hamlet Hauge, as well as near the neighborhood Vik.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Strandvik Church is a parish church of the Church of Norway in Bjørnafjorden Municipality in Vestland county, Norway. It is located in the village of Strandvik.
